With their third album, SWV attempt to break away from the slick urban straitjacket and return to their hip-hop roots. In order to achieve their goal, the group hired a head-spinning array of producers and collaborators -- not only does Sean "Puffy" Combs produce and rap, but Snoop Doggy Dogg, Missy Elliott, Foxy Brown, Lil' Kim, Lil' Caesar, E-40 and Redman all appear on the album. Considering all the extra starpower, it's not all that surprising that SWV occasionally become overwhelmed by their guests, but that doesn't prevent Release Some Tension from being a solid album, particularly when it's propelled by funky sinlges like "Someone" and sweet grooves like "Rain" and "Here for You." ~ Stephen Thomas Erlewine
Coko, Lelee & Taj are three women who just can't keep from cranking out R&B hits. In 1996 the trio released their second album and just one year later they're back with a third, RELEASE SOME TENSION. Like their previous album, this one displays the vocal strengths of SWV, but this time around there's more of a danceable sound to the proceedings.
RELEASE SOME TENSION also teams SWV up with two of the hottest producers in R&B, Sean "Puffy" Combs and Timbaland on "Someone" and "Can We," respectively. In an attempt to cover all the urban pop bases, some high-powered guest rappers are featured, from Lil' Kim to Snoop Doggy Dogg, adding a hip-hop feel to several of the tracks. And, of course, SWV fill their ballad quota with "Rain" and "When U Cry," where they exhibit the vocal talent that has made them mega-stars.
